Description

Prerequisites: PUH 370

This is the second of two introductory courses in which students examine assessment, planning, implementation, and evaluation in public health. The course focuses on implementation and evaluation as carried out in epidemiology, environmental health, health educatoin and promotion, and health services administration. It is taught in accordance iwht the Dine educational philosophy (primarily in the realm of Iina and Siihasin). In this course students will work with instructors to develop a class intervention to a public health issue on the Navajo Nation. This step by step process will give students the opportunity to put the assessment and planning stages of public health programming into practice.
